-
On sale
Washimine Ceremonial Matcha Tea
Regular price From $32.00Regular priceUnit price per$46.00Sale price From $32.00On sale -
On sale
Wazuka Tea Nakai Superior
Regular price From $39.00Regular priceUnit price per$51.00Sale price From $39.00On sale -
On sale
Wazuka Matcha Seisui
Regular price From $29.00Regular priceUnit price per$40.00Sale price From $29.00On sale